If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Petr Tesarik [ Upstream commit d826c9e61c99120f8996f8fed6417167e32eb922 ] After removing the conditional return from xen_create_contiguous_region(), the accompanying comment was left in place, but it now precedes an unrelated conditional and confuses readers.
